Intel

Iris Plus Graphics G7 (Ice Lake 64 EU)

The Iris Plus Graphics G7 (Ice Lake 64 EU) is manufactured by Intel. It was released in May 28 2019. It features the Gen. 11 Ice Lake architecture. The core clock ranges from 300 MHz to 1100 MHz. It has 64 shading units. The thermal design power (TDP) is 12W. Manufactured using 10 nm process technology. G3D Mark benchmark score: 2,000 points.

AMD

Radeon R9 350

The Radeon R9 350 is manufactured by AMD. It was released in June 18 2015. It features the GCN 2.0 architecture. The boost clock speed is 1000 MHz. It has 2560 shading units. The thermal design power (TDP) is 300W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 1,998 points. Launch price was $329.
